Malachi 3:1-4, Hebrews 2:14-18, Luke 2:22-40 OR Luke 2:22-32    

 

The Feast of the Presentation of the Lord, celebrated forty days after Christmas, recalls Mary and Joseph’s obedience to Jewish law as they presented Jesus in the Temple, where Simeon and Anna recognized Him as the promised Messiah.

This feast teaches us the importance of total dedication to God, sincere obedience, perseverance, patience, and trust in God’s promises.

 

Through the examples of the Holy Family, Simeon, and Anna, we learn to hunger for God’s presence, obey His will and the teachings of the Church, patiently wait for His promises, discern His actions in our lives, proclaim Christ to others, and surrender to God’s will even when the path is difficult.

 

Above all, the feast reminds us that our sacrifices are never wasted, our relationship with God must come first, and growth in faith, wisdom, and love is essential throughout life.
